Salt Composition

Bromhexine (4mg) + Guaifenesin (100mg) + Menthol (1mg) + Terbutaline (2mg)

Overview Brometh Syrup

Cough relief is provided by Brometh Syrup, which works by liquefying mucus in the respiratory tract (nose, trachea, and lungs), facilitating expectoration. It also offers a soothing, cooling effect and alleviates mild throat discomfort. Dosage and treatment duration for Brometh Syrup should strictly follow your physician's instructions, tailored to your individual needs and response. Complete the prescribed course; premature discontinuation may lead to symptom recurrence and condition exacerbation. Inform your doctor about all other medications you are using, as interactions are possible. Common, generally transient side effects include nausea, dyspepsia, flatulence, emesis, diarrhea, abdominal pain, cephalalgia, diaphoresis, dermatitis, tremor, and tachycardia. Report any concerning side effects immediately. Drowsiness is a potential effect; avoid activities requiring alertness until its impact is known. Alcohol consumption should be avoided due to potential additive drowsiness. Self-medication and sharing this medication are strongly discouraged. Adequate hydration is recommended during treatment. Disclose pregnancy, pregnancy plans, or breastfeeding to your doctor before commencing treatment.

How Brometh Syrup works:

Brometh Syrup contains a four-part blend of Bromhexine, Guaifenesin, Menthol, and Terbutaline.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Alcohol consumption alongside Brometh Syrup lacks established safety data. Seek medical advice before combining them.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The safety of Brometh Syrup during pregnancy is uncertain.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the advantages against possible ris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Data on Brometh Syrup's safety for breastfeeding mothers is lacking. Seek medical advice from your physician.

DrivingDriving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Brometh Syrup's effect on driving ability is unknown. Refrain from driving if experiencing symptoms impairing concentration or reaction time.

KidneyKidneyS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

The use of Brometh Syrup in patients with kidney impairment appears to pose minimal risk. Existing evidence indicates dose modification may be unnecessary; however, physician consultation is recommended.

LiverLi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Brometh Syrup appears to pose minimal risk for individuals with hepatic impairment. Current evidence indicates that dosage modification is likely unnecessary; however, physician consultation is recommended.

What if you forget to take Brometh Syrup :

Should you forget a dose of Brometh Syrup,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
